Benchmark Scores
The iPhone 11 Pro Max still holds up impressively in benchmarks, scoring around 450,000 on AnTuTu and 1,300 single-core on Geekbench. For a phone from 2019, it’s still snappy—apps launch instantly, and multitasking feels smooth. It’s not the fastest anymore, but unless you’re comparing side-by-side
Build Quality & Materials
The stainless steel frame and matte glass back give this phone a premium feel—no creaks or flex. It’s hefty (226g), but the weight feels balanced. The frosted glass resists fingerprints better than glossy finishes. Apple’s build quality here is still top-tier, even by 2024 standards.
Display Quality
The 6.5-inch Super Retina XDR OLED is stunning—bright (800 nits), with deep blacks and accurate colors. It lacks 120Hz, but the 60Hz panel is so well-optimized it rarely feels sluggish. Outdoor visibility is excellent, and True Tone makes reading easy on the eyes.
Camera System & Performance
The triple 12MP setup (wide, ultra-wide, telephoto) takes sharp, vibrant photos. Night mode (added via iOS updates) works surprisingly well. Video stabilization is still class-leading—footage looks cinematic. The front 12MP camera holds up for selfies, though newer iPhones handle skin tones better.
Software & User Experience
iOS 17 runs flawlessly, proving Apple’s long-term support. The A13 Bionic still handles everything without lag. Features like Dark Mode and Memoji work smoothly. App optimization is perfect—no crashes or slowdowns in daily use.
Battery Life & Charging
The 3,969mAh battery is a champ—easily lasts a full day with heavy use. Fast charging (18W) gets you to 50% in 30 mins, but the included 5W charger is painfully slow. Wireless charging is convenient, though.
Gaming & Graphics Performance
The A13 Bionic and 4GB RAM handle demanding games like Genshin Impact at medium-high settings without throttling. Graphics are smooth, though newer iPhones offer higher frame rates. The lack of a high refresh rate is the only downside.
Connectivity & Ports
Wi-Fi 6 and Gigabit LTE are future-proof, but no 5G. The Lightning port feels outdated in 2024, and the lack of USB-C is frustrating. Bluetooth 5.0 works flawlessly for headphones and accessories.
Durability & Protection
IP68 rating means it survives drops in water (tested mine in a pool—no issues). The glass is prone to scratches without a case, though. A screen protector is a must—the oleophobic coating wears off over time.
Price & Value Proposition
At around $500-$600 used, it’s a steal for Apple’s build quality and performance. Newer mid-range Androids might offer more features, but iOS optimization and camera consistency make this a great value.

Benchmark Scores
In Geekbench 5, the A13 Bionic scores 1,330 (single-core) and 3,400 (multi-core)—still competitive in 2024. Real-world performance is buttery smooth; apps like Lightroom and Procreate run without hiccups. It’s not the fastest, but it’s far from slow.
Build Quality & Materials
The surgical-grade stainless steel frame and textured matte glass scream luxury. It’s slippery without a case, but the weight distribution feels perfect. After years of use, my unit shows minimal wear—proof of Apple’s craftsmanship.
Display Quality
The OLED panel’s 2M:1 contrast ratio makes Netflix binges immersive. HDR10/Dolby Vision support is a bonus. Colors pop without oversaturation, and the 60Hz refresh rate feels smoother than some 90Hz Android phones thanks to iOS optimizations.
Camera System & Performance
The telephoto lens is clutch for portraits—natural bokeh, great edge detection. Ultra-wide distortion is minimal. Smart HDR balances shadows/highlights perfectly. Video shoots in 4K/60fps with studio-grade stabilization.
Software & User Experience
Five years of iOS updates mean it’s running iOS 17 flawlessly. The lack of bloatware and consistent animations make it feel faster than specs suggest. Face ID is lightning-quick, even with masks (thanks to iOS updates).
Battery Life & Charging
Even after 500+ cycles, mine still hits 85% capacity—a full day’s use is doable. The 18W fast charging is decent (0-50% in ~35 mins), but MagSafe compatibility (with third-party adapters) is a nice perk.
Gaming & Graphics Performance
PUBG Mobile runs at 60fps on high settings with zero drops. The GPU throttles slightly after 30 mins of intense gaming, but thermal management is better than many 2024 Android flagships.
Connectivity & Ports
Wi-Fi 6 is a lifesaver for large downloads, but the Lightning port is a pain—dongles for everything. Bluetooth 5.0 has solid range (tested with AirPods Max across a crowded room).
Durability & Protection
Dropped mine on concrete twice—only minor scuffs on the steel frame. The glass back survived thanks to Apple’s dual-ion exchange process. IP68 means rain or spills are no worry.
Price & Value Proposition
At ~$550 refurbished, it’s a bargain for a former flagship. Cheaper than the iPhone SE but with better battery, cameras, and display. Android rivals at this price can’t match iOS longevity.

Pre checklist to buy used mobile
✅ Check the IMEI number on Apple's official website Benefit: Ensures the phone isn't blacklisted or reported stolen in the US |
✅ Test Face ID thoroughly with different angles Benefit: Confirms the TrueDepth camera system works properly |
✅ Check battery health in Settings > Battery Benefit: Avoids buying a phone with degraded battery (below 80% is bad) |
✅ Inspect the OLED screen for burn-in Benefit: Prevents getting a display with permanent image retention |
✅ Test all three rear cameras (wide, ultra-wide, telephoto) Benefit: Verifies all lenses and sensors function correctly |
✅ Check for microphone issues during calls Benefit: Ensures clear voice transmission - common in used iPhones |
✅ Look for signs of water damage in the SIM tray Benefit: Red flags for liquid exposure that could cause future failures |
✅ Verify no Activation Lock is present Benefit: Prevents being locked out if previous owner's iCloud is still on |
✅ Test wireless charging with a Qi pad Benefit: Confirms this premium feature still works properly |
✅ Check for uneven frame gaps Benefit: Indicates poor reassembly after repairs |
✅ Try recording 4K video for 5 minutes Benefit: Reveals potential overheating issues |
✅ Inspect charging port for loose connection Benefit: Avoids future charging problems with the Lightning port |
